Jorginho's agent speaks

Jorginho's agent Joao Santos has been speaking about his client's future again. Santos is known for speaking publically about the midfielder whose contract at Arsenal is up this summer, though the club are said to have the option to extend the deal by a further year.

"He would suit Lazio more, for the presence of coach Sarri, who already knows his characteristics very well," Jorginho's agent told TV Play. "Also Juve, who have a great director of sport like Cristiano Giuntoli, who he spent many years with at Napoli, [and] I would not rule out a return to Napoli with new coach [Francesco] Calzona, who used to work with Sarri before that"

Kayode interest

Arsenal are being linked with a move for Fiorentina star Michael Kayode. According to Fiorentina.it, the talented youngster is attracting attention from the Gunners, as well as Manchester City, AC Milan and Inter Milan.

Kayode is a right-back who has already racked up 16 league appearances at senior level, despite being just 19 years of age. Arsenal could do with a right-back this summer having struggled with injuries at the position this season. Kayode is valued at around £10million by Transfermarkt, but under a four-year contract and impressing at a young age, it's likely he would cost significantly more this summer.
